Measuring Power

This chapter provides information on how to measure optical
power, usually the power radiated by active optical devices. It
covers the application "Powermeter".
Using one optical head you can measure:
• The average power of a light source in dBm or W.
• The ratio of the power presently received to a power measured
previously.
• The variation (fluctuation) of the power measured within a
specified number of samples.
Using two optical heads you can measure:
• The average power and the power fluctuation of two light
sources simultaneously.
• The ratio of the two powers presently received to a power
measured previously.
• The ratio of one power to the other.
ATTEN TI O N Before you measure optical power, it is necessary
to zero the optical head(s). If you have not yet zeroed the head(s),
refer to page 31 in section 1.6 "Getting Started".
